The public high schools with the highest share of Native American students in Outagamie County, Wisconsin

Across Outagamie County, Wisconsin, 12 public high schools are ranked here, ranked by the share of students who are American Indian or Alaska Native, from federal NCES enrollment data. Seymour High leads the list at 8.8%, against a median of 0.3% across the ranked schools.
